如何在GitHub上搭建多个网页

在当今的网络环境中,很多开发者和技术爱好者选择利用 GitHub 来搭建自己的网页。GitHub Pages 提供了一种简单而强大的方式来创建和托管静态网页。那么,究竟在 GitHub 上可以搭建几个网页呢?本文将详细解答这个问题,并为您提供实用的搭建指南。

GitHub Pages 概述

GitHub PagesGitHub 提供的一项服务,允许用户直接从 GitHub 仓库中托管网页。它非常适合个人项目、博客、文档和演示等。通过 GitHub Pages,用户可以轻松创建和管理多个网页。

可以搭建几个网页?

GitHub 上,您可以为每个项目创建一个 GitHub Pages 网站。具体来说:

  • 用户页面:每个用户或组织可以拥有一个 用户页面,该页面通常托管在 username.github.io 的 URL 下。
  • 项目页面:每个项目都可以有一个单独的网页,这些页面可以托管在项目仓库下,URL 为 username.github.io/repository-name

总的来说,您可以为每个项目和每个用户(或组织)创建一个页面。因此,实际搭建网页的数量主要取决于您拥有的项目和用户账号的数量。

GitHub Pages 的工作原理

GitHub Pages 基于静态网站生成技术,以下是其主要工作原理:

  1. 创建一个仓库:首先,在您的 GitHub 账号中创建一个新仓库。
  2. 添加网页文件:将 HTML、CSS 和 JavaScript 文件上传到该仓库。
  3. 配置 GitHub Pages:在仓库设置中启用 GitHub Pages,并选择要发布的分支和文件夹。
  4. 访问网页:根据仓库名称访问相应的 URL,您的网页就可以在线访问了。

如何在 GitHub 上搭建网页

搭建网页的步骤如下:

1. 创建 GitHub 仓库

  • 登录您的 GitHub 账号。
  • 点击右上角的 + 按钮,选择 New repository
  • 输入仓库名称并设置为公共(public)或私有(private)。

2. 上传网页文件

  • 在您的本地机器上创建一个文件夹,存放您要上传的网页文件。
  • 使用 git 命令行或直接在 GitHub 网站上上传这些文件。

3. 启用 GitHub Pages

  • 在仓库页面中,点击 Settings,滚动到 GitHub Pages 部分。
  • Source 选项中选择 maingh-pages 分支。
  • 点击 Save

4. 访问您的网页

  • 完成上述步骤后,您的网页会在几分钟内上线,您可以通过 https://username.github.io/repository-name 来访问。

使用 GitHub Pages 的最佳实践

  • 定期更新:确保您的网页内容是最新的,定期推送更新。
  • 选择合适的主题:可以使用 Jekyll 或其他静态网站生成器,快速创建和设计网站。
  • 优化SEO:为网页添加适当的 meta 标签,帮助搜索引擎优化(SEO)。
  • 使用自定义域名:如果需要,可以将 GitHub Pages 绑定到自定义域名。

FAQ:GitHub Pages 常见问题解答

Q1: GitHub Pages 是免费的吗?

A1: 是的,GitHub Pages 提供免费的托管服务,允许用户创建和发布网页。

Q2: 如何使用自定义域名?

A2: 在仓库设置的 GitHub Pages 部分,可以添加自定义域名,并配置 DNS 设置指向 GitHub 的服务器。

Q3: 有多少个项目可以使用 GitHub Pages?

A3: 您可以为每个项目创建一个 GitHub Pages 网站,理论上没有限制。每个用户或组织也可以创建一个用户页面。

Q4: GitHub Pages 支持动态网站吗?

A4: GitHub Pages 主要支持静态网站,不支持服务器端动态内容处理。但可以通过 JavaScript 和 API 集成其他动态内容。

Q5: 如果我的网页没有立即显示,应该怎么办?

A5: 确保您已正确设置 GitHub Pages,并检查网页文件是否已成功上传。通常会在几分钟内显示,但有时可能需要更多时间。

总结

通过本文,您已经了解了在 GitHub 上搭建网页的相关知识。无论是个人博客还是项目展示,GitHub Pages 都是一个很好的选择。利用其灵活性和便捷性,您可以轻松创建和管理多个网页。希望本文对您有所帮助,欢迎您在 GitHub 上探索更多可能性!

正文完